By this Petition filed by the Maharashtra Public Service Commission, the interim order passed by the Maharashtra Administrative Tribunal, Mumbai dated 30 October 2018 has been challenged. By the interim order the Tribunal had directed the Petitioner to appear for interview in the recruitment process for the posts of Administrative Officer, Plannning Officer, Budget Officer and Recovery Officer Group B (Administrative) (Gazetted) in the Agriculture, Animal Husbandry and Fisheries Department under the establishment of Fisheries Commissioner, Maharashtra State, Mumbai. In this Petition by ad-interim order dated 4 December

2 49 WP 13739-2018.doc 2018, this direction has been stayed. It appears thereafter for some reason or other the Petition has not come up for hearing. It is much later that Respondent filed appearance and the matter is placed before us today. It is now almost more than a year that the direction issued by Maharashtra Administrative Tribunal is stayed by this Court. We are informed that the Original Application filed by the Respondent is now scheduled for hearing. By issuing the impugned direction the Tribunal had granted a relief which virtually amounted to a final relief. Considering this fact and that the interim order has remained in operation for a year and that the Original Application is ready for hearing, we are of the opinion that the ad-interim order dated 4 December 2018 should be continued till the disposal of the Original Application pending before the Tribunal.

3.

Accordingly, the Writ Petition is disposed of directing that during the pendency of the Original Application No.921 of 2018 the direction issued by Maharashtra Administrative Tribunal dated 30 October 2018 shall remain stayed. In the light of this view that we have taken liberty is granted to the Respondent to make a request to the Tribunal for early hearing of this Original Application. We make it clear that we have not commented on the merits of the rival contentions in the Original Application. M.S.KARNIK, J.
